Why DIY Products Rarely Solve a Flea or Tick Problem
Fleas and ticks share a trait that makes them tough to knock out with store-bought sprays alone: their life cycle runs through eggs, larvae, pupae, and adults, and most contact insecticides only touch the adult stage. Flea eggs fall off the host animal onto carpet, furniture, and bedding, then work their way through larval and pupal development before becoming new biting adults. That pupal stage is especially stubborn — a flea can sit dormant inside its cocoon for weeks or even months, riding out repeated over-the-counter treatments until it senses a host is close by. That's exactly why flea problems so often seem to bounce back after a first attempt at treatment.
Ticks work differently. They don't colonize the inside of a home the way fleas do, but they build up in tall grass, thick brush, leaf piles, and the tree line bordering Seminole, TX properties. People, pets, and passing wildlife carry them indoors after time spent outside, and a few can end up in carpet or bedding if they're not caught quickly. As long as ticks are thriving in the yard, the risk of repeated exposure through the warmer months stays elevated.

Ongoing flea activity after treatment almost always traces back to the pupal stage of their life cycle. Flea pupae develop inside a tough, sticky cocoon that shrugs off insecticide contact and can't really be pulled out with a vacuum. They can sit dormant for weeks or months, then emerge as new adults the moment they sense vibration, warmth, or carbon dioxide nearby — which explains why fleas can suddenly reappear even after treatment was done properly. This is a normal, expected part of getting rid of an infestation rather than a sign something went wrong. Vacuuming regularly after treatment actually helps, since the disturbance encourages pupae to emerge sooner into an environment that's already treated, shortening the whole process. The growth regulator applied during service then stops those newly emerged adults from reproducing, breaking the cycle for good. Veterinary flea products protect the pet itself by killing fleas that land on the animal, but they don't stop fleas from riding indoors before the product kicks in, and they don't touch eggs or larvae that are already sitting in your carpet, bedding, or furniture from earlier exposure. Wildlife passing through your yard — squirrels, rabbits, raccoons, stray cats — also leaves flea eggs outside, which can hitch a ride in on your pet's fur or your own clothing. Once an indoor population has taken hold through eggs and larvae in the carpet, veterinary prevention alone won't clear it out. You typically need both the vet program for your pet and professional indoor treatment to fully resolve an established infestation.
